Prosecco Frizzante Doc

Prosecco Frizzante Doc

Prosecco Frizzante Doc

Grapes

Glera

Alcohol content

11°

Color

straw yellow.

Aroma

delicate, reminiscent of wisteria and acacia blossoms, fruity.

Taste

dry or slightly off-dry, pleasantly bitter, fruity with a floral note.

Serving temperature

8/10 °C

Pairings

an all-meal wine, perfect with fish dishes and fried foods. Excellent also for aperitifs.

Description

Prosecco Frizzante DOC is a fresh and fruity wine with light, delicate bubbles. Perfect as an aperitif, it offers notes of green apple, pear and white flowers, balanced by a pleasant acidity. Ideal for accompanying starters, fish dishes and convivial moments.

History & legends

One of the most fascinating stories concerns Livia Drusilla, wife of Emperor Augustus, who is said to have been a great lover of Prosecco, or a wine very similar to it. Legend has it that Livia drank this wine to enjoy a long life, believing it had beneficial properties. Some historians argue that the tradition of cultivating Glera grapes and producing this type of wine may have originated in that very period.
